    Who is Dr. Fakhoury, Family Medicine Specialist in Rancho Cucamonga, CA?

    Dr. Rommie Fakhoury, MD is a Family Medicine Specialist, who primarily practices in Rancho Cucamonga, CA. He has been practicing for over 19 years and is board certified. Dr. Fakhoury graduated from Ross University School Of Medicine, Roseau, Commonwealth Of Dominica, West Indies. Dr. Fakhoury is fluent in English and Arabic, and is currently seeing new patients. Dr. Fakhoury’s practice accepts Kaiser Permanente, Medicare, UnitedHealthcare and other major insurance plans.     What is Dr. Rommie Fakhoury's specialty?

    Dr. Fakhoury is a Family Medicine Specialist near Rancho Cucamonga, CA. Family Medicine is a medical specialty focused on comprehensive healthcare for individuals and families. It is a broad field that integrates biological, clinical, and behavioral sciences.     Is this Dr. Rommie Fakhoury affiliated with a ranked Castle Connolly Top Hospital?

    Yes, Dr. Fakhoury is affiliated with San Antonio Regional Hospital which is a Castle Connolly Top Hospital.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ise.
